Multi-asset management refers to the strategy of overseeing and allocating investments across a diverse range of asset classes, including traditional securities, commodities, and increasingly, digital assets. This approach aims to optimize returns and manage risk by diversifying portfolios. In the digital asset space, it involves sophisticated tools and platforms to handle various cryptocurrencies, stablecoins, and tokenized assets. It requires specialized expertise in diverse market segments.
Context
As digital assets gain acceptance, news frequently covers financial institutions and wealth managers offering multi-asset management services that incorporate crypto holdings. Discussions center on the challenges of valuation, custody, and regulatory compliance for these diversified portfolios. The development of integrated platforms that can manage both traditional and digital assets is a significant trend for investors.
